What Is a Private Psychiatrist?

A private psychiatrist is a seasoned medical doctor who specializes in diagnosing and treating mental health issues. They can also prescribe medications. They may also work alongside the therapists and nutritionists to provide holistic health treatment.

Some private psychiatrists are associated with hospitals while others run their own private practice. These professionals are typically board-certified and have extensive training. They provide a variety of benefits, including individualized care and security.

In the past, private psychiatrists typically had hospital privileges to offer inpatient care when their patients required it. The rise of managed health care has caused a change in the way hospitals run. Inpatient beds are no longer offered for all patients. Instead, they focus on the most grave cases. This has made it challenging for psychiatrists who are solely responsible to maintain the privileges of a hospital and they've begun to move away from this model.
